Electrical Components International Acquires BHC Cable Assemblies
January 10, 2022
Electrical Components International (ECI) has acquired BHC Cable Assemblies, a Burlington, Ontario-based manufacturer of wire harnesses, cable assemblies and electromechanical assemblies serving medical, aerospace, renewable energy and entertainment markets. BHC will continue to be led by its current management and operate from its two Burlington facilities as part of ECI's strategy to expand capabilities and presence in high-value, high-growth end markets.

Rosebank Industries Acquires Electrical Components International (ECI) from Cerberus for $1.9B
August 20, 2025
Manufacturing
Rosebank Industries PLC has completed the acquisition of Electrical Components International (ECI) from Cerberus Capital Management in a transaction valued at approximately $1.9 billion. ECI, a global manufacturer of electrical distribution systems and control box assemblies with ~20,000 employees and 39 manufacturing locations, will join Rosebank as the buyer expands its industrial manufacturing and engineered-components capabilities.
